Genome sequence analysis on two strains of influenza B virus

Abstract
To investigate genetic characterization of two influenza B virus strains , the complete genomes were sequenced and analyzed . Phylogenetic analysis of the whole genomes revealed that two strains were classified into the Yamagata-like clade. Comparison of genome sequences of strain CXI, CX2 and other vaccines (B/Florida/4/2006 , B/Brisbane/60/2008 , and B/Malaysia/2506/2004) showed that these influenza B viruses shared higher homology . The HA gene was 89 .7% to 97 .3% in homology , and NB gene was 95 .4% to 98 .4% in homology . However , phylogenetic analysis of these two strains with a WHO recommended vaccine strain (B/Florida/4/2006) showed that 11 variations in amino acid occurred on its HA protein . Meanwhile , the N131K mutation in HA may impact its antigenicity , and the S198N mutation in NB may affect the sensitivity of NA inhibitor . These data indicated a close evolutionary relationship between these two influenza B virus strains despite minor varia -tions on certain genes of strains in the same clade .关键词
